#c1966d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1966d is composed of 75.7% red, 58.8%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.3% magenta, 43.5%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 29.3 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 59.2%. #c1966d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ffda with #832d00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

● #c1966d color description : Slightly desaturated orange.
#c1966d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c1966d has RGB values of R:193, G:150,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.44,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12686957.

Shades and Tints of #c1966d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050402 is the darkest color, while #fbf9f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1966d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#999795 is the less saturated color, while #f99535 is the most saturated one.
